R E S O L U T I O N
1-1 WHEREAS, The efficiency and integrity of the nation's 9-1-1
1-2 emergency response systems are dependent on widespread public
1-3 awareness of proper emergency reporting procedures; and
1-4 WHEREAS, Of the hundreds of thousands of calls received by
1-5 9-1-1 centers across the country yearly, many are from young
1-6 children who are either unable to convey necessary information to
1-7 operators or who fail to understand the serious consequences of an
1-8 unwarranted emergency call, and it was with the goal of educating
1-9 children in these important issues that the 9-1-1 for Kids program
1-10 was first inaugurated; and
1-11 WHEREAS, By bringing accessible and understandable
1-12 information about emergency services to young children, 9-1-1 for
1-13 Kids ensures that participants in the project will know both how to
1-14 report an emergency and when making such a call is appropriate; and
1-15 WHEREAS, This information is presented to children in an
1-16 engaging and entertaining fashion by the program's mascot, Red E.
1-17 Fox, and by using games, quiz shows, and other educational
1-18 activities to educate children of the ages of four through seven
1-19 about emergency procedures, 9-1-1 for Kids greatly reduces the
1-20 possibility of unnecessary and unproductive calls by young people;
1-21 and
1-22 WHEREAS, In presenting this essential knowledge to children,
1-23 9-1-1 for Kids does much to ensure the safety and security of all
1-24 Texans, and this worthwhile initiative is indeed worthy of special
2-1 praise and recognition at this time; now, therefore, be it
2-2 R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 75th Texas
2-3 Legislature hereby commend all those associated with the 9-1-1 for
2-4 Kids program and extend to them sincere best wishes for every
2-5 success in the years to come.
